Compare Binance vs WeBull Commission And Fees
Binance and WeBull are online broker platforms, and many online brokerages charge lower fees than traditional brokerages tend to bill. The reason for this is that the businesses of online trading platforms are scaled much better. In other words, an internet broker isn't necessarily affected by the number of clients they have.
However, this does not mean that online brokers do not charge any fees. They charge fees of varying rates for various services to make money. There are mainly 3 different types of fees for this objective.
The first sort of charges to look out for are trading charges. Whenever you make a genuine trade, like purchasing a stock or an ETF, you are billed trading fees. In such cases, you're spending a spread, funding speed, or even a commission. The sorts of trading charges and the rates vary from broker to broker.
Commissions can be fixed or dependent on the traded quantity. On the flip side, a spread denotes the gap between the buying and selling cost. Funding or overnight rates are those who are billed when you hold a leveraged position for longer than daily.
Apart from trading charges, online brokers also charge non-trading fees. These are dependent on the activities you undertake in your account. They are billed for operations like depositing cash, not investing for long periods, or withdrawals.
